ALERTS

There are four possible conditions that will cause the alert tone to sound.

High Temp Alert

If the temperature inside the cabinet exceeds 23°F (-5°C), the HIGH TEMP LED will illuminate, and after 1

hour, the HIGH TEMP Alarm will sound and the cabinet temperature is shown in the display. The LED and

temperature alert will remain active until the cabinet temperature is below 23ºF (-5ºC).
The audible alert can be turned off by pressing ALERT RESET key.

Door Ajar Alert

This alert will sound to alert you that the door has been open for 5 minutes or more. The DOOR AJAR

LED will illuminate and the audible alert will sound until the door is closed.
The audible alert can be turned off by pressing the ALERT RESET key or by closing the door. If the

door is ajar for 15 minutes, the interior light will turn off.

Temp Sensing Error Alert

The sensor alert signals you that a problem exists with a temperature sensor. The audible alarm will

sound after 1 hour and the display will alternate between “E8” or “E9” and -10°F (-23°C) at half-

second intervals. The control will then enter a mode that runs the unit in a manner that maintains the

factory set cabinet temperature.
The audible alert can be turned off by pressing the ALERT RESET key.

Stuck Key Alert

The stuck key alert will sound if the control reads a keypress for longer than 30 seconds. The audible

alert will sound and will be limited to

one minute and will stop automatically. The display will alternate between “E7” and -10°F (-23°C)

at half-second intervals, and the control will run the appliance continuously until the condition is

resolved.
The audible alert can be turned off by pressing the ALERT RESET key.
